PIL: First dual-fuel 14,000 TEU boxship bunkered with LNG

  •  
  • Blog

Singaporean shipping company Pacific International Lines (PIL) and China’s bunkering supplier Shanghai SIPG Energy Service (SSES) have completed the inaugural bunkering of PIL’s first liquefied natural gas (LNG)-powered container vessel, Kota Eagle. UK likely to unlock £10 billion worth of North Sea oil & gas with encouraging fiscal regime, WoodMac finds

  •  
  • Blog

Considering the rising focus on energy security, Wood Mackenzie has pointed out that Britain could get its hands on an additional £10 billion of North Sea oil and natural gas value from existing assets if it puts the right set of fiscal and regulatory policies in place. SBM Offshore’s behemoth FPSO steps into Brazil to work at Petrobras’ mega deepwater field

  •  
  • Blog

SBM Offshore is closing in on the first oil milestone from its new FPSO unit as the vessel has reached Brazilian waters and will be deployed at a huge field in the pre-salt Santos Basin off the coast of Brazil, where it will work for Petrobras.
